Comenius wrote the first child picture book. He believed that education should follow the natural order way of teaching, and that children should be able to learn at their own pace. He thought teachers needed to work with kids individually and in the natural order. He said that the growing reform would educate the poor and the rich. He wanted children of the same ages to play together in ways that parents need to let them

He is known as the father of kindergarten. He is contributed to early childhood education and he believed that children should start having early education and play with toys and have trained teachers. Friedrich focused on self activity self esteem and self confidence in each child. He developed educational toys and he believed that both men and woman should be bale to teach the young children.

Robert was a industrialist and follower of pestalozzi, Owen extended his concerns for the families of workers, and advocating for better labor practices and schooling for the children. He focuses on integrating the curriculum and group teaching, and focusing on learning through the senses. Robert beloved in all goodness of people and worked to create ideal communities, things like New lanark and New harmony, Based on his ideas and thoughts of social reform and experimentation.

Rudolph Steiner gave lectures for the German factories of waldorf-astoria that then led to the establishment of schools that are known as the Waldorf education. Steiner believed that different areas of development and learning were connected into a kind of unity.

In United States the leave no child behind law was passed. This required all public schools that receive federal funds to administer a statewide standardized test to every student also meaning a annual standardized report card detailing there progress. Calling for teachers with qualifications for students.
